Quote:I'm not a fan of the Wounded Warrior Project. Not because of what it stands for, but because of how it's run. The CEO of the charity makes $300k/year salary from the company, and too much of the money that they receive goes to marketing and other things. If I was going to complain about anything, it would be their charity choice. (A lot of Charities sadly do the same, you have to really look into a lot of them) Quote:Kind of like Pink Ribbon. Most all charities are actually scams. The Tampa Bay Times did a great series on the worst charities. Some of this will make you sick. http://www.tampabay.com/topics/specials/...ities.page There are alot of charities out there that spend all the money they take it on their leadership and fundraising, Donating almost nothing to the actual cause.
